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ded or diced
  • 1 cup mixed vegetables (peas and carrots)
  • 8 oz pasta (penne or fusilli)
  • 2 cups chicken broth
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• Garlic powder, salt, and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Cook the pasta: Boil salted water in a large pot, add pasta, and cook until al dente. Drain and set aside.
  2. Prepare the sauce: In a saucepan over medium heat, sauté mixed vegetables in olive oil until tender. Add chicken broth and let simmer. Stir in heavy cream, garlic powder, salt, and pepper; simmer for an additional 5 minutes.
  3. Combine: Add cooked chicken to the sauce mixture and stir well. Fold in the cooked pasta until evenly coated.
  4. Serve: Allow to cool slightly before serving. Garnish with fresh herbs if desired.
